Gratitude 7- perspective

Wouldn't it be lovely to live in your favorite home decor magazine? so picture perfect, with the latest trends and never dirty. What a sharp contrast to how I actually live. My life's a mess. I've got dishes piled up, laundry to wash, mirrors to wipe down, floors to vacuum. But that's ok. In our house, kids live here. They laugh, they play, they learn to work hard. They yell , they cry, they say "I love you". I've had the house that was clean and I've had the house that was empty with out kids. It's novelty wears off and the fingerprints that endlessly seem to always be on the back sliding door will actually remind me that I wouldn't want my house beautiful without anyone to enjoy it.
